Trade Route Overview lists an available internal Trade Route (Seville -> Toledo) by cargo ship across a large Lake. However, Cargo Ships in Toledo are forbidden from Changing Home City to Seville (presumably because Seville is not adjacent to Coast) so this route is really not available.
I expect Cargo Ships to be able to Change Home City between any two cities connected by an unbroken path made of any combination of Lake, Ocean, and City tiles. Since Work Boats and Triremes can travel along this path, I expect Cargo Ships to be able to create the Route.
I founded Seville before Toledo. I suppose it is possible that this bug only manifests when a landlocked city (Seville) is founded before it is connected to the coast (Toledo).
edit: version 1.0.3.144
edit2: The reverse trade route (Toledo -> Seville) is available (when I buy a granary in Toledo) and can be created as I expect. So naval Trade Routes are bugged when the source is non-Coastal.
